While looking through some things in my grandmother's kitchen drawer I came across an old letter from a Louise Johnson. I asked my grandmother who she was and she told me she was a relative of my grandfather. It took her a little while to remember whose daughter she was but she finally told me she was the daughter of Minnie Mae Willoughby Radford who was the daughter of my grandfather's sister Smithie Ann Willoughby.
So I wrote a letter to her a few weeks back and I got a response today from her grandson Dave Dixon. I am looking forward to sharing information with Dave and see what types of information and maybe photographs he has in his holdings.
